To understand the context of a nudist pageant in France, one must first understand Cap d'Agde. Located in the south of France, this resort is known as the world's leading naturist destination.
The Cap d'Agde Naturist Village is a highly regulated, enclosed community. Visitors must register at the Service d'Accueil (Entry Service) and purchase an access pass to enter. : Participants must always use towels when sitting

Nevertheless, informal contests have taken place, especially in the 1970s and 1980s, when the naturist movement was at its peak. According to a discussion on the French naturist forum Vivrenu , “There were nude pageant contests in the South of France, with several presentations, sometimes with or without parents”. The same forum user notes that such contests were held in Toulouse and also at Cap d’Agde, with some participants entering multiple elections. user asks for a long article on "Cap
